eclipse里如何发送邮件验证码然后写入数据库

eclipse里如何发送邮件验证码然后写入数据库,第1张

第一步我们先登录一个电子邮箱(我以QQ邮箱为例,其他邮箱如163邮箱方法相同)

①在主页面的左上角有个设置按钮 进入设置

在这里插入描述

②在设置下点击 账户

在这里插入描述

③下拉找到 [POP3/IMAP/SMTP/Exchange/CardDAV/CalDAV服务] 开启服务

将POP3/SMTP服务 和 IMAP/SMTP服务打开

在这里插入描述

④暂时记住这个授权码 用于你在第三方客户端的密码框里面输入16位授权码进行验证。(注意先存好)

在这里插入描述

第二步 下载 mailjar

在这里插入描述

(1)mailjar 是java中主要用来发送邮件的jar包,没有这个jar包便无法进行邮件的发送。读者可以在百度上自行下载。

(2)也可以使用百度网盘

下载链接:> 跳转地址

提取码:mail

第三步 将mailjar导入到项目中(以Eclipse IDE为例子)

①将mailjar 直接复制到 MailTest Project中

在这里插入描述

②按顺序导入

在这里插入描述

③ apply 后,图标就变了,可以看到现在已经成功了。在这里插入描述

在这里插入描述

④如果出现乱码是因为编码集不一样,将编码集改成UTF-8就行了。

在这里插入描述

VARCHAR。长度一般设为50。

VARCHAR:存储变长数据,其长度不超过8KB。存储效率没有CHAR高。

如果一个字段可能的值是不固定长度的,但是知道这个字段是不可能超过10个字符,那么把它定义为VARCHAR(10)。

Varchar对每个英文(ASCII)字符都占用2个字节,对一个汉字也只占用两个字节。

VARCHAR类型的实际长度是它的值的实际长度1。因为VARCHAR字段的长度是不固定的,所以这一个字节用于保存实际使用了多大的长度。

扩展资料:

char:存储定长数据,CHAR字段上的索引效率级高。其长度最多为8KB。超过8KB的ASCII数据可以使用Text数据类型存储。

比如定义char(10),那么不论你存储的数据是否达到了10个字节,都要占去10个字节的空间,不足的自动用空格填充。

所以,从空间上考虑,用varchar合适;从效率上考虑,用char合适,关键是根据实际情况找到权衡点。

char对英文(ASCII)字符占用1个字节,对一个汉字占用2个字节。

TEXT:存储可变长度的非Unicode数据,最大长度为2^31-1(2,147,483,647)个字符。

以上就是关于eclipse里如何发送邮件验证码然后写入数据库全部的内容,包括:eclipse里如何发送邮件验证码然后写入数据库、将邮箱数据导入数据库怎么做、等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/sjk/9725274.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-05-01
下一篇 2023-05-01

发表评论

登录后才能评论

评论列表(0条)

保存